What is HCL Technologies Quick Ratio?

The quick ratio measures a company's ability to meet its short-term obligations with its most liquid assets. It is calculated as a company's Total Current Assets excludes Total Inventories divides by its Total Current Liabilities. HCL Technologies's quick ratio for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2024 was 2.60.

HCL Technologies has a quick ratio of 2.60. It generally indicates good short-term financial strength.

HCL Technologies Quick Ratio Calculation

The quick ratio measures a company's ability to meet its short-term obligations with its most liquid assets. For this reason, the ratio excludes inventories from current assets.

HCL Technologies's Quick Ratio for the fiscal year that ended in Mar. 2024 is calculated as

Quick Ratio (A: Mar. 2024 )=(Total Current Assets-Total Inventories)/Total Current Liabilities
=(593310-1850)/227260
=2.60

HCL Technologies's Quick Ratio for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2024 is calculated as

Quick Ratio (Q: Mar. 2024 )=(Total Current Assets-Total Inventories)/Total Current Liabilities
=(593310-1850)/227260
=2.60

HCL Technologies  (NSE:HCLTECH) Quick Ratio Explanation

The quick ratio is more conservative than the Current Ratio because it excludes inventories from current assets. The ratio derives its name presumably from the fact that assets such as cash and marketable securities are quick sources of cash. Inventories generally take time to be converted into cash, and if they have to be sold quickly, the company may have to accept a lower price than book value of these inventories. As a result, they are justifiably excluded from assets that are ready sources of immediate cash.

In general, low or decreasing quick ratios generally suggest that a company is over-leveraged, struggling to maintain or grow sales, paying bills too quickly or collecting receivables too slowly. On the other hand, a high or increasing quick ratio generally indicates that a company is experiencing solid top-line growth, quickly converting receivables into cash, and easily able to cover its financial obligations. Such companies often have faster inventory turnover and cash conversion cycles.

The higher the quick ratio, the better the company's liquidity position.

HCL Technologies Ltd provides enterprises with IT solutions in India. It focuses on offering Digital, Internet of Things Services, Cloud, Automation, Cybersecurity, Infrastructure Management, and Engineering Services to solve business problems for clients. While the company is based in India, it has international clients in a large number of countries. It offers solutions to a variety of industries including Financial Services, Public Services, Consumer Services, Healthcare, and Manufacturing. It operates in three segments IT and Business Services, Engineering and R&D Services, and Products and Platforms. The firm emphasizes consultation services for firms, with the goal to offer them digital and design solutions. Most of the firm's revenue comes from IT and Business Services segment.
